BIRMINGHAM, Ala. (WIAT)-PharmaNet, a centralized prescription network that has provided real-time information to pharmacists in British Columbia since July 1995, has resulted in a dramatic decline in prescription drug abuse, specifically for opioid …

The Palmer Drug Abuse Program, or PDAP, is asking the community to help keep teens drug and alcohol free. The organization is finishing its annual fund drive, and they are looking for support from donors. The nonprofit offers full-time counseling …
